Banja Luka Mayor celebrated Eid Al Fitr: This is just the Beginning of a beautiful Tradition

Published: May 14, 2021
Share
SHARE

The Mayor of Banja Luka celebrated yesterday with Bosniak families from this city who are celebrating Eid. He ate baklava with them, but also shared the eidi, the Eid money, as he claims.

On the occasion of Bajram, Stanivukovic talked with the Banja Luka Mufti Nusret Abdibegovic, after which he visited few families from Banja Luka who were celebrating yesterday.

“Baklava, eidi, and the celebration of Eid al-Fitr…,” he wrote on social networks.

He further adds that he enjoyed yesterday’s socializing and conversation with the families from Banja Luka.

“I would like to thank the hosts for having me, for introducing us to the beautiful customs, but also for sending together a strong message that Banja Luka is a safe city, a city where we can all live together,” as he told.

Considering that baklava is usually a part of the Eid table, Stanivukovic had to mention it, and he also boasted that he divided the Eid money to the families he visited.

“This is just the beginning of a beautiful and long tradition, but also friendly relations,” he concluded in a post on social media, Klix.ba writes.
